Analysis of Transcription Factor AP-2 Expression and Function during Mouse Pre-implantation Development

Quinton Winger, Jian Huang, Heidi J. Auman, Mark Lewandoski, and Trevor Williams. Biol Reprod 2006; 75:324–333. Published online ahead of print 3 May 2006; DOI 10.1095/biolreprod.106.052407

A multiplicity of zygotic transcription factors Coordinating early development is a complicated job and the penalty of doing it wrong can be abnormal development. Major control is exerted at the level of transcription factors. Winger et al., in a paper appearing on p. 324 of this issue, show that four members of the AP-2 family of transcription factors are expressed during mouse preimplantation development—Tcfap2a, b, c, and e. These are differentially expressed during early development and also in unfertilized oocytes, raising the possibility of function coordinated in a complex manner. This idea was tested by analysis of gene knockouts. Zygotic, but not maternal, Tcfap2c is required for normal preimplantaton development. Furthermore, analysis of double knockouts for Tcfap2a and Tcfap2c revealed a more severe phenotype than either single knockout, suggesting that one can partially compensate for the loss of the other. Dynamic expression patterns and functional redundancy suggest a carefully coordinated program of early transcription.

Testosterone Stimulates Growth and Secretory Activity of the Adult Female Prostate of the Gerbil (Meriones unguiculatus)

Fernanda C.A. Santos, Rodrigo P. Leite, Ana Maria M.G. Custodio, Karina P. Carvalho, Luiz H. Monteiro-Leal, Adriana B. Santos, Rejane M. Goes, Hernandes F. Carvalho, and Sebastiao R. Taboga. Biol Reprod 2006; 75:370–379. Published online ahead of print 7 June 2006; DOI 10.1095/biolreprod.106.051789

A female prostate gland Few people are probably aware that some women have a residual prostate gland, known as Skene's gland. Although extremely rare (less than 0.003% of all genital tract malignancies in women), there are medical cases in which women exhibit severe abnormalities of this tissue including Skene's gland adenocarcinoma. Other cases with a less severe clinical diagnosis, such as cysts, have also been reported. Interestingly, the female gerbil has been found to have a small prostate gland. In a study on p. 370, Santos et al. show that the female gerbil prostate has androgen receptors, can respond to androgens, and can be induced to express prostate specific antigen (PSA)-related antigen. That these cells express a specific antigen helps validate the existence of prostate-like tissue in women. This study has clear clinical relevance for monitoring changes in Skene's gland function and activity in women, especially those presenting high androgens levels associated frequently with polycystic ovarian syndrome (PCOS).
